Civil Engineers provide technical and management input to develop design solutions for complex Civil Engineering problems. You will work as part of a team of Engineers and other construction professionals through all lifecycle stages of development, design, construction, commissioning, operation, maintenance, and decommissioning of EDF Engineering projects, including Sizewell C. 

You will use your broad skillset to work in areas including sustainable construction, structural integrity, geotechnics (Engineering behaviour of earth materials), materials, tunnelling, marine and coastal Engineering, water, waste management, flood management, transportation, and power.

Training, development and support for you

This programme will equip you with thorough theory-based understanding and the practical skills needed for a career as a professional Civil Engineer, taking responsibility for the creation, design, implementation, and management of Civil Engineering projects. 

The 5.5 year programme is designed to progress apprentices to Incorporated Engineer (IEng) registration through the Engineering Council  and the Institution of Civil Engineers, as part of the apprenticeship End-Point Assessment (EPA), immediately after successful completion of the BEng (hons) degree. This will allow apprenticeship graduates to make accelerated career progression, the future is yours for the taking!  This will lead onto potential future career options that you can apply for, within engineering as a Civil Engineer, where you could work towards becoming a Chartered Engineer of Chartered Nuclear Engineer. 

You will have a dedicated Career Manager to support you through your 5.5 years with us and a Mentor to support you with your work with the Institution of Civil Engineers. You will have several rotations within different teams on the project, along with placement managers, to gain vast experience of one of the World’s Biggest Infrastructure Projects to support your learning at University!

Who you are

To be eligible for this role, you’ll have:

  • Five GCSE’s in the A*to C or 9 to 4 range including English, Maths and a Science subject. 
  • 112 UCAS tariff points; having either at least three A levels at Grades A*-C including Mathematics and Physical Science or their equivalent or will have completed a Level 3 Apprenticeship as a Civil Engineering Technician.
